M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
addresses
issues
having to do with open
education res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
The latest
developments in
digital education technology have empowered
people
all around the world
to take part in courses via the Internet.
This MOOC book describes methods for making lectures more interesting and getting students more engaged in learning.
These MOOC courses are
mostly free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are several
issues that
elearning technology institutions
are considering
more than ever because elearning technology is
improving so quickly.
How can institutions
be assured that
the quality of teaching provided by these
MOOC classes is
satisfactory?
How can students
assure that
lecturers are properly credentialed
to teach MOOC classes?
What business models are being used by
institutions like
University of California, San Francisco to conduct these massively open online courses?
What experimental teaching practices and evaluation strategies are optimal?
How can we
deal with the problems of
inadequate
learner motivation and high
attrition?
